Here is a new KOMPA MAGAZINE THEME from an upcoming group out of Orlando called ANTIK. The guys went in the studio with NICKENSON PRUDHOMME of ZENGLEN and came up wih this 2 minute theme for us which we appreciate. Thanks guys.

MESSAGE FROM ANTIK!
______________________________________________________

At this time, we want to introduce ourselves to the Haitian Music
Industry in this capacity. Antik is a band that is compromised of a
group of young men that reside in Orlando, Florida that have united to
express our creativity and souls through this music called "kompa".

Antik has the utmost respect for Kompa! Magazine's un-matched standard and purpose. Kompa! Magazine continues to trailblaze wherever it crosses. For this, we really wanted to express our appreciation for
Kompa! Magazine, with this theme we've composed.

At this time, open feedback and honest criticism is all we are seeking
from the members of Kompa! Magazine.

We want to extend our thanks to Nickenson Prudhomme for mixing and
adding the final touches to making this thought become a reality.

Also thanks must given to Patrick Desvarieux for this forum and
opportunity to display our fruits.

Respectfully,
ANTIK!
